Skip to content Skip to sidebar Skip to footer

линейно-разностный метод анализа math.net криптография

Линейно-разностный метод анализа – это один из методов криптоанализа, который используется для взлома различных криптографических алгоритмов. Этот метод основан на анализе линейных соотношений между входными и выходными данными шифра. Он широко применяется в области криптографии для атаки на блочные шифры, хеш-функции и другие криптографические примитивы.

Math.net – это библиотека для численных вычислений и анализа данных на платформе .NET. Она предоставляет различные математические функции и алгоритмы, которые могут быть использованы для решения сложных задач в области криптографии. Одним из таких методов является линейно-разностный метод анализа.

Для применения линейно-разностного метода анализа с использованием библиотеки math.net необходимо выполнить следующие шаги:
1. Подготовить входные данные шифра и выходные данные шифра в виде бинарных последовательностей.
2. Построить линейные уравнения, описывающие зависимости между битами входных и выходных данных шифра.
3. Решить систему линейных уравнений с помощью методов линейной алгебры, доступных в библиотеке math.net.
4. Получить ключ или другую секретную информацию, используя найденные линейные зависимости.

Линейно-разностный метод анализа с помощью библиотеки math.net может быть эффективным инструментом для анализа и взлома различных криптографических алгоритмов. Однако, для успешного применения этого метода необходимо иметь достаточные знания в области криптографии и математики, а также умение работать с численными методами и алгоритмами. Важно также помнить о законности использования данного метода и соблюдать правила и положения, касающиеся криптографии и криптоанализа.

© KiberSec.ru – 06.04.2025, обновлено 06.04.2025
Перепечатка материалов сайта возможна только с разрешения администрации KiberSec.ru.